[0001] This invention relates to the field of building engineering, specifically to a tensioned system and method based on bridge girder. Background Technology

[0002] In underground structure engineering, in order to meet the construction excavation conditions and control the deformation of the surrounding environment, special foundation pit retaining construction is required. Some foundation pit retaining projects adopt plate support systems, that is, retaining walls such as cast-in-place piles, steel piles, and underground continuous walls are set around the foundation pit. Inside the foundation pit, the top and middle of the retaining wall need to be equipped with an in-pit support system as the reaction support point of the retaining wall to balance the soil pressure on the outside of the retaining wall. The support system generally adopts steel supports or reinforced concrete supports.

[0003] Fish-belly beam technology is also used in foundation pit engineering. It adopts a large-span steel cable truss support system, combined with steel main bracing for foundation pit support. It uses a lot of post-tensioned prestressed cables to balance the pressure with the soil outside the pit. However, due to the large number of steel cables and the need to turn at each node, the prestress loss of the prestressed cables is too large, and the tension does not meet the design requirements, affecting the safety of the project.

[0004] Therefore, it is necessary to provide a tensioning system and method based on bridge girder to solve the above-mentioned technical problems. Summary of the Invention

[0006] This invention relates to the field of building construction, and particularly to a tensioned truss system and method based on a bridge girder; it includes walers, tie rods, cables, web members, anchors, and multi-hinged nodes, which together form a parabolic hollow truss. A transverse tensioning device can be installed between the multiple cables; the transverse tensioning device is used for transverse tensioning of the intermediate cable segments; the tie rod is installed between two symmetrically arranged anchors and fixed through connecting holes on the anchors, used to balance the tension of the tie rods and cables on the anchors along the axis of the tie rod. Working together with the corbels, it further improves the shear bearing capacity between the anchors and the walers, meeting the engineering stress requirements; it greatly increases the span of the prestressed composite tensioned truss, allowing the main supports to be arranged at large intervals, facilitating convenient and rapid excavation construction.

[0051] Based on the above technical characteristics: when the jacks 42 of multiple web members 4 are simultaneously supported in a certain proportion, due to the tight connection between the anchor and the waler 1, the tie rod 2 and the steel strand will shift inward toward the pit, and at the same time, the waler 1 will tend to shift outward toward the pit. The deformation of each node is larger at the middle node and smaller at the edge node.

[0052] When the soil in the foundation pit is excavated downwards, the soil pressure inside the foundation pit is released, and the soil pressure outside the foundation pit is transmitted to the waler 1 through the retaining piles, pushing the waler 1 towards the inside of the pit. When the jack 42 is set with an appropriate elongation, the deformation of the waler 1 towards the outside of the pit can be balanced with the amount of displacement of the waler 1 towards the inside of the pit caused by the soil pressure, thereby achieving no displacement or slight displacement of the waler 1. At the same time, each multi-hinged node is offset towards the inside of the pit, and its displacement is the same as the elongation of the jack 42.

[0053] When the intersection of the broken line formed by each tie rod 2, cable 3, and multi-hinged node with the waler 1 and the main support is located on the same parabola, the soil pressure on the outside of each segment of the waler 1 is balanced with the axial pressure of the web member 4 at the corresponding position. The entire waler 1 reaches the most ideal mechanical equilibrium state, that is, the force on the waler 1 is transformed into a continuous beam supported by each web member 4. Its span is greatly reduced, so the maximum bending moment and shear force are also greatly reduced, and the overall deformation is a wave shape close to 0.

[0054] In contrast, if a conventional foundation pit uses a non-prestressed truss as a support beam, its deformation is too large, making it difficult to meet the needs of controlling the deformation of the foundation pit.

[0055] When tie rod 2 reaches its design strength, cable 3 has not yet reached its allowable strength and still has a large strength redundancy. If the project encounters extremely unfavorable conditions, and when there is a safety risk in the foundation pit, a transverse tensioning device can be used to further tension cable 3. The secondary tensioning construction in this case is simple and convenient, and the stress control is accurate. By making full use of the allowable strength of cable 3, most of the engineering problems caused by foundation pit deformation can be solved.
